This project focuses on advancing neutron inelastic scattering measurements to enhance nuclear energy systems and fundamental research. It aims to develop a high-precision detector array for studying nuclear reactions and improving data quality for the nuclear physics community.
Neutron inelastic scattering measurements can be employed for the advancement of both fundamental research and applications.
They are essential for the development of new generation nuclear energy systems, in particular for (n, xn) and (n, n’g) reactions which are important as they modify the neutron spectrum and population and produce radioactive species.
